Improper or Deficient Site Investigation Can Cause Problems

Best Practices Construction Law

It should be noted that the fewer the number of soil borings taken, the less likely that those taken will indicate properly the site conditions. Deficient Site Investigation. One common example of deficient site investigation is the failure to discover a conflicting underground utility in planning the location of new utilities.
